CL BOYS HOCKEY: ‘Cats continue up and down season

Chisago Lakes 3, Hastings 3 (O.T.)

The Wildcats and the Hastings Raiders skated to a 3-3 overtime tie Tuesday, February 6 at Chisago Lakes Arena.  The Raiders outshot the Wildcats 44-27 for the game, but Wildcats goalie Corbin Shandley helped to keep his team in the game by stopping 44 of the 47 shots he faced.

In the first period,  Lucas Ide scored a power play goal for the Wildcats, assisted by Quinlyn Ryan and Dustin Palewicz.  And Griffin Perreault put one in the back of the net, with the assists going to Palewicz and Ty Gajeski.   Hastings scored once, and the Wildcats led 2-1 after the first period.  In the second period, the Raiders outshot the Wildcats 13-5, but Shandley stopped all 13 shots to preserve the 2-1 Wildcat lead.  Hastings tied it with a goal early in the third period, but the Wildcats got the lead back on a goal midway through the period by Jack Bakken, assisted by Ryan and Max Bobrowski, to put the Wildcats up 3-2.  Hastings scored with little time left in regulation to tie it at 3-3 and neither team scored in overtime.


 Chisago Lakes 3, Minneapolis 1

Wildcat goalie Corbin Shandley stopped 33 of the 34 shots he faced to lead the Wildcats to a 3-1 win over the Minneapolis Novas on Thursday, February 8 at the Parade Ice Garden in Minneapolis.

Max Bobrowski scored to get the Wildcats on the board at 3:41 of the first period, assisted by Jack Bakken and Ben Kerkow.  Bakken scored a power play goal at 9:15 to double the Wildcat lead to 2-0, with the assists going to Kerkow and Bobrowski.  Playing with a two-man advantage midway through the second period, the Novas scored a power play goal to cut the Wildcat lead to 2-1.  The score stayed that way until Landon Kerkow put one in the back of the net, assisted by Quinlyn Ryan, to give the Wildcats a little breathing room with four minutes to go in the game, and the Wildcats held off the Novas to pick up the win.  The Novas outshot the Wildcats 34-24 for the game.


Hockey Hullaballoo

The Wildcats (11-12-1) will end the regular season tonight against the Providence Academy Lions at Plymouth Ice Center at 7 p.m.  The Section 4A playoffs begin Thursday, February 22 and we will have a section playoff preview in next week’s Press.
